Output 5e8873ba15879c61431e052ab51d39d48e00d3f27d739d6e9c999b09b94102ff:1

value
93466004
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e95d142c6686a13855ad49a6e8b8db0cc5ede4fe OP_EQUALVERIFY OP_CHECKSIG
address
1NGuwveuyqsZkavTgyqYeNGKSbwGG4ooYb
transaction
5e8873ba15879c61431e052ab51d39d48e00d3f27d739d6e9c999b09b94102ff
spent
true